Falcons vs Buccaneers odds (Thursday, 8:15 p.m. ET, Prime)

Opening line

The Buccaneers opened as 5.5-point home favorites, but the vig is swinging toward Atlanta, and this spread could shorten later in the week. There are some injuries on both sides of the ball for Tampa Bay on the short week, and WR Mike Evans' status is up in the air. This total hit the board at 43.5 and climbed to 44.5, through the key stop of 44 points.

Raiders vs Eagles odds (Sunday, 1:00 p.m. ET, FOX)

Opening line

The Eagles stumble back home after an ugly loss on MNF to the Chargers. Philadelphia is a 11.5-point home chalk hosting the Raiders in what is forecasted to be a chilly day at Lincoln Financial Field. The total is at 38.5 points.

Commanders vs Giants odds (Sunday, 1:00 p.m. ET, FOX)

Opening line

The Commanders are likely without QB Jayden Daniels again after he made a brief return in Week 14 before suffering a wrist injury. New York is coming off the bye week and opened as a 1.5-point favorite before jumping to -2.5. This total opened at 46.5 and climbed to 47.5 points through the key O/U number of 47 points.

Chargers vs Chiefs odds (Sunday, 1:00 p.m. ET, CBS)

Opening line

The Chargers got past Philadelphia in OT on MNF and now visit the rival Chiefs in Week 15. Kansas City opened as a 4.5-point home favorite and all eyes are on the non-throwing hand of L.A. quarterback Justin Herbert, who had to alter his snaps in Week 14. This total opened at 43.5 and dropped to 42.5 with the Chargers going run heavy with Herbert hurting.

Browns vs Bears odds (Sunday, 1:00 p.m. ET, FOX)

Opening line

The Bears dropped from the No. 1 seed in the NFC to the No. 7 spot after a tough loss at Lambeau Field on Sunday. Chicago returns home as 7.5-point home chalk to Cleveland, though many books are already down to a touchdown. The Over/Under opened at 40.5 and slipped to 39.5 points. The Browns have some notable injuries on both sides of the ball, including DB Denzel Ward and TE David Njoku.

Cardinals vs Texans odds (Sunday, 1:00 p.m. ET, FOX)

Opening line

The Texans looked locked in during their win over Kansas City on Sunday night. Houston was a touchdown favorite on the look-ahead line, but the official opener hit the board at Texans -8.5 and instantly leaped to -9.5. The total opened at 42.5 points.

Jets vs Jaguars odds (Sunday, 1:00 p.m. ET, CBS)

Opening line

Jacksonville scored a huge win over Indianapolis in Week 14 and now hosts the Jets, who will likely be without QB1 Tyrod Taylor. The Jaguars opened as 10.5-point chalk and climbed to -11.5. This Over/Under opened as high as 42.5 points at some shops, but is down to 41.5 O/U on Monday morning.

Ravens vs Bengals odds (Sunday, 1:00 p.m. ET, CBS)

Opening line

The Bengals are making life interesting in the AFC North and face the Ravens for the second time in three weeks. Baltimore opened as a 2.5-point road favorite, but the vig on the Bengals +2.5 is rising, and we could see this spread shorten up. This total is a tall one, opening at 51.5 and bouncing between that number and 52.5. Cincinnati beat Baltimore 32-14 on Thanksgiving Thursday in Week 13.

Bills vs Patriots odds (Sunday, 1:00 p.m. ET, CBS)

Opening line

A massive game in the AFC East saw the Patriots open as 1.5-point home underdogs to the Bills in Week 15. However, we’re watching this spread shrink across the industry on Monday morning, with some sportsbooks at New England -1. The total opened at 48.5 and jumped to 49.5 points.

Panthers vs Saints odds (Sunday, 4:25 p.m. ET, FOX)

Opening line

The Saints stunned the Bucs in Week 14 and now host the Panthers, who are fresh off a bye week. New Orleans hit the board as a 2.5-point underdog, and the vig is rising on the favorite, which means a move to a field goal could be coming. This total opened at 39.5 points.

Colts vs Seahawks odds (Sunday, 4:25 p.m. ET, CBS)

Opening line

Colts QB Daniel Jones suffered a torn Achilles in Week 14, and that leaves Indianapolis in the hands of third-string rookie Riley Leonard. The look-ahead line was Seattle -3.5, but the official opener – with Jones out – hit the board at Seahawks -9.5 and instantly jumped through the key number to -10.5. The look-ahead total was at 46.5 points, but the official O/U opened at 43.5 points.

Lions vs Rams odds (Sunday, 4:25 p.m. ET, FOX)

Opening line

The Lions and Rams have a nice non-divisional rivalry going, thanks to their quarterbacks. Matthew Stafford and L.A. opened as 4.5-point favorites in Detroit, and that spread swelled to -5.5. The Lions beat up on Dallas on Thursday and have had extra time to heal and prep for this monster NFC matchup. The total opened at 52.5 and is up to 53.5 O/U.

Titans vs 49ers odds (Sunday, 4:25 p.m. ET, FOX)

Opening line

The Titans stole a win in Cleveland and now head to Santa Clara to face the 49ers in Week 15. San Francisco is coming off a much-needed bye and opened as a 13.5-point home favorite. That number dropped to -12.5 with early opinions on the underdog. This Over/Under opened at 44.5 and has bounced between that number and 43.5 points.

Packers vs Broncos odds (Sunday, 4:25 p.m. ET, FOX)

Opening line

The Broncos opened as 2.5-point home underdogs to the Packers on Sunday afternoon. Vig on the home pup is up to -115, which could see this spread shrink later in the week. The Over/Under hit the board at 41.5 points and is up to 42.5 with play on the Over.

Vikings vs Cowboys odds (Sunday, 8:20 p.m. ET, NBC)

Opening line

The Cowboys have had a mini-bye to shake off last Thursday’s loss to the Lions. Dallas opened as a 6.5-point home chalk to the Vikings on Sunday Night Football, and the vig on the dog could see this spread get knocked down to Minnesota +6 later in the week. This Over/Under number opened at 47.5 points.

Dolphins vs Steelers odds (Monday, 8:15 p.m. ET, ESPN)

Opening line

The Dolphins have won four in a row but opened as 3.5-point road underdogs at Pittsburgh on Monday Night Football. This total opened at 42.5 points and has bounced between that number and 43.5 O/U. Miami RB De’Von Achane left Sunday’s game with a rib injury but isn’t expected to miss MNF.
